/* design common -----------------------*/
body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
}
a:link{text-decoration:none}
a:active{text-decoration:none}
a:hover{text-decoration:none}
a:visited{text-decoration:none}

.space-xss {font-size: 1px;}
.space-xs {font-size: 4px;}
.space-xxs {font-size: 6x;}
.space-s {font-size: 10px;}
.space-xm {font-size: 15x;}
.space-m {font-size: 20x;}
.space-l {font-size: 30px;}
.space-xl {font-size: 50px;}

/* info -----------------------*/
.table {
	padding-top: 10px;
	padding-right: 0px;
	padding-bottom: 15px;
	padding-left: 30px;
}

/* topics_index -----------------------*/
a.topic:link{color:#fc4128;text-decoration:none}
a.topic:active{color:#fc4128;text-decoration:none}
a.topic:hover{color:#FF5966;text-decoration:none}
a.topic:visited{color:#FF5966;text-decoration:none}

/* color -----------------------*/
.style1 {color: #306f29}
.style2 {color: #ff7f00}
.style3 {color: #9b5c2d}
.style4 {color: #f06610}
.style5 {color: #2E8B31}
.style6 {color: #6a3a00}
.style6b {color: #6a3a00;font-weight: bold;}
.style7 {color: #F35300}
.style8 {color: #f06610}
.style9 {color: #9933ff}
.style10 {color: #58A2Ae}
.style11 {color: #ffffff}
.style12 {color: #91CE40}

a.pink:link{text-decoration: underline; color: #fc4128;}
a.pink:visited{text-decoration: underline; color: #fc4128;}
a.pink:hover{text-decoration: underline; color: #F0A3C8;}

a.orange:link{text-decoration: none; color: #ff7f00;}
a.orange:visited{text-decoration: none; color: #ff7f00;}
a.orange:hover{text-decoration: none; color: #de5b00;}